Chicken gizzards come from the digestive tract of a chicken. Specifically, the gizzard is a muscular part of the stomach where food is ground up, making it tender and flavorful when cooked. Gizzards are commonly used in various cuisines and can be grilled, fried, or added to soups and stews, offering a unique texture and rich taste.

  1. What is a chicken gizzard? A chicken gizzard is a muscular part of the stomach that grinds up food for digestion.
  2. How can I cook chicken gizzards? Chicken gizzards can be grilled, fried, or added to soups and stews for a flavor boost.
  3. Are chicken gizzards healthy? Yes, chicken gizzards are a good source of protein and are low in fat.
  4. What dishes can I make with gizzards? Gizzards can be used in various dishes such as stir-fries, soups, and even gravies.
